Spicy Maple Roasted Apple, Squash and Carrot Soup

Creamy, spicy and sweet, the prefect comfort soup!

Yield 6 servings

Ingredients:

2 crown prince squash seeds removed peeled and chopped

2 apples peeled and chopped

4 carrots peeled and chopped

1 litre chicken or vegetable stock

1 teaspoon smoked paprika

1 tablespoon salt

2 tablespoons olive oil

2 tablespoons maple syrup

2 tablespoons quark cheese

Method:

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Place the squash, apples and carrots on a parchment lined baking sheet. Drizzle with 1 tablespoon of olive oil and season with 1 teaspoon salt, smoked paprika and maple syrup. Roast for 30 minutes until the vegetables are caramelized.

  2. Transfer the vegetables to a blender and add vegetable stock. Blend until smooth.

  3. Add quark cheese and blend soup for another minute. Season to taste.
